Sudden drop in comfort noise for fx enc at 24.4kbps stereo DTX

Basic info

  • Encoder and Decoder (float): db364042
  • Encoder (fixed): d3f2d47a

Bug description

flt_enc -> flt_dec:

Screenshot_2025-06-20_at_17.32.17

fx_enc -> flt_dec:

Screenshot_2025-06-20_at_17.32.20

Above spectrogram shows a drop in the generated comfort noise when using the fx encoder. This indicates that the payload of the SID frame might already be incorrect. The float version also has a drop of one frame. This is also not correct and should not be mimicked by the BASOP code.

Ways to reproduce

./IVAS_cod_fx -stereo -dtx 24400 32 ltv32_STEREO.wav bit_fx
./IVAS_dec_flt stereo 32 bit_fx out_fx.wav
Assignee Loading
Time tracking Loading